How do you keep track of air quality in one of Australia’s busiest cities when extreme weather and urban activity can make accurate monitoring a challenge?

A local council in metropolitan Sydney faced exactly that challenge. As the city continues to grow, maintaining a clean and healthy atmosphere is increasingly important, but obtaining reliable air quality data in changing environmental conditions is not always straightforward.

To better understand local air quality and the impact of industrial activity, the council deployed four Oizom Dustroid Smart monitoring systems across the region. The stations were installed to continuously measure particulate matter concentrations, including PM₁₀ and PM₂.₅, alongside temperature and humidity.

The Dustroid Smart platform incorporates advanced features designed for long-term environmental monitoring, including humidity correction for particulate measurements, anti-static sampling inlets, remote calibration capability and automatic firmware updates. These features help ensure accurate and dependable data collection, even in challenging weather conditions.

By comparing daytime and nighttime monitoring results and analysing data through Oizom’s cloud-based platform, the council gained a clearer understanding of background air quality levels and potential exceedances linked to industrial activities. The system delivered real-time insights that supported informed decision-making and ongoing environmental management.

 

The Outcome

 

Access to reliable, real-time air quality data has enabled local authorities to better understand how industrial activity influences the urban environment and to develop targeted pollution mitigation strategies. The monitoring program also benefits the broader community by providing information that can help residents reduce their exposure to air pollution and make more informed decisions about their daily activities.
As cities continue to grow and environmental expectations increase, projects like this demonstrate the value of continuous, high-quality monitoring in supporting healthier, more sustainable communities.
